BOOSTING THE TROOPS.President Duterte talks to the soldiers in his latest visit to Marawi City. The President declared the liberation of Marawi City from ISIS-inspired Maute group on Tuesday after the military killed Abu Sayyaf leader Isnilon Hapilon and Omar Maute of the Maute group early morning of Monday. BACK TO NORMAL
But classes and government work still suspended By: ANGIE SAVERON
N
ormal traf�ic resumed in Davao City on Tuesday after TRANSMISSION Piston Davao called off its participation in a nationwide transport that �izzled out in the face of City Hall preparation that took the sting of what was initially billed a crippling strike. Both the TRANSMISSION and the Land Transportation Franchising and Regulatory Board announced that the transport strike in Davao City lasted until Monday at 12 mid-
night. Classes in both public and privates schools were still suspended, along with work in government of�icers in line with Memorandum Circular No. 29 issued by the Of�ice of the President. The head of the City Transport and Traf�ic Management Of�ice said traf�ic is now back to normal as passenger jeepneys resumed operation. “Normal man ang situation sa traf�ic pero naa’y pronouncement gikan sa Of-
�ice of the president nga suspendido gihapon ang klase sa public and private schools ug wala pu’y trabaho ang opisina sa national ug local government,” said CTTMO head, Supt. Dioniso Abude. Based on the CTTMO’s records, two minor vehicular accidents involving private vehicles were listed. “ Sa buntag naa ta’y is aka minor vehicular accident involving is aka private car and isa ka motor, minor lang man to siya sa may Crossing Matina pagka hapon diri dapit sa
may Ponciano adunay duha ka private vehicular accident,” said Abude. The City Government and LTFRB has prepared six buses in case there will be stranded passengers in the city. The Davao City Police Of�ice (DCPO) also offered assistance to the public by providing libreng sakay in their Police Mobile. “The DCPO has offered our mobile vehicle sa libreng sakay sa tanan nga ma stranded hilabi na unyang
